But what exactly is Flyball, and how does the game set work?
At its core, Flyball is a dog sport that involves a team of four dogs racing against an opposing team. The objective is to complete a course with the fewest errors, where each dog must jump over four hurdles, trigger a box that releases a ball, and then catch the ball before returning over the hurdles to their handler. It’s a game that requires speed, agility, and teamwork - and a well-designed Flyball Game Set is crucial for a fun and safe experience.
A standard Flyball Game Set typically includes several key components. The first is the hurdle section, which consists of four jumps that the dogs must clear. These hurdles are usually adjustable, allowing handlers to customize the height to suit their dog’s abilities. The next component is the Flyball box, a clever contraption that releases a ball when triggered by the dog. This box is designed to be easy to use and requires minimal maintenance.
In addition to the hurdles and Flyball box, a game set may also include a starting gate, which helps to ensure a fair start for both teams. Some sets may also come with balls and other accessories, such as ball launchers or training equipment. What is the ideal height for Flyball hurdles?
+The ideal height for Flyball hurdles depends on the size and breed of the dog. Generally, the hurdles should be set between 7-12 inches high to allow dogs to jump comfortably while still providing a challenge.
